Why Knowing Your Aquarium's Gallon Capacity is Critical
Before diving into the formulas and calculators, it is necessary to comprehend why exact measurements matter. Many newbies make the error of estimating their tank's volume, which can lead to critical mistakes.
- Equipping Limits: The principle of thumb for fishkeeping-- such as one inch of fish per gallon-- relies entirely on accurate volume measurements. Overstocking causes bad water quality, tension, and disease.
- Medication Dosing: Under-dosing medication can render treatments inefficient versus parasites and bacterial infections, while over-dosing can be hazardous and fatal to the Fish Tank Volume Calculator Gallons and advantageous bacteria.
- Water Conditioning: Chemical ingredients, dechlorinators, and fertilizers must be determined exactly relative to the water volume.
- Equipment Sizing: Heaters, filters, and protein skimmers are all rated for specific gallon capacities. An undersized filter will crash a tank, while an oversized heating system can dangerously prepare the water.
Standard Tank Shapes and Their Formulas
While Fish Tank Calculator Volume tanks come in numerous innovative shapes-- bow-fronts, cubes, hexagons, and cylinders-- the vast majority fall under a couple of geometric categories. Below are the basic solutions used by any trustworthy aquarium gallon calculator.
(Note: To convert cubic inches to US gallons, the total cubic inches are divided by 231.)
1. Rectangle-shaped Aquariums
The most typical and stable tank shape.
- Formula: ₤( text Length times text Width times text Height in inches) div 231 = text Gallons ₤
2. Cylindrical Aquariums
Popular for vertical display screen areas and workplace settings.
- Formula: ₤( pi times text Radius ^ 2 times text Height in inches) div 231 = text Gallons ₤ (Where Radius is half of the size)
3. Hexagonal Aquariums
Tall, multi-sided tanks that use unique viewing angles.
- Formula: ₤(0.866 times text Side Length ^ 2 times text Height in inches) div 231 = text Gallons ₤

For those who prefer a hands-on technique, determining the water volume of a basic rectangle-shaped tank needs just a tape procedure and a calculator.
Step-by-Step Manual Calculation:
- Measure the Inside Dimensions: Measure the interior length, width, and height of the glass in inches. Determining from the within prevents the density of the glass from skewing the outcomes.
- Increase the Dimensions: Multiply Length ₤ times ₤ Width ₤ times ₤ Height. This offers the overall volume in cubic inches.
- Divide by 231: Take the overall cubic inches and divide by 231 to transform the measurement into US liquid gallons.
Example: A tank determines 36 inches long, 18 inches large, and 16 inches high.
- ₤ 36 times 18 times 16 = 10,368 text cubic inches ₤
- ₤ 10,368 div 231 = 44.88 text gallons ₤
Accounting for Displacement: The Hidden Factor
One typical mistake aquarists make is assuming a 50-gallon tank holds 50 gallons of water. In reality, physical items inside the tank displace water. Failing to account for displacement can cause accidental over-dosing of medications or fertilizers.
Items that displace water include:
- Substrate: Gravel, sand, and aqusoil take up an unexpected quantity of space-- often 10% to 15% of the tank's lower volume.
- Hardscape: Large rocks, dragon stone, slate, and heavy pieces of driftwood displace massive quantities of water.
- Filter Equipment: Internal power filters, big sponge filters, and background walls press water displacement even more.
To find the true water volume after setup, aquarists can approximate displacement or compute water use during the preliminary fill by tracking the number of pails or gallon containers are poured into the tank.
Frequently Asked Questions About Aquarium Volume1. Do glass thickness and framing affect the computation?
Yes, slightly. When using an aquarium gallon calculator, measurements must ideally be taken from the inside of the Tank Calculator Fish. Exterior measurements include the plastic rim and glass density, which can make the tank appear to hold slightly more water than it really does.
2. How much does a filled aquarium weigh?
Water is incredibly heavy. One US gallon of fresh water weighs roughly 8.34 pounds (saltwater is somewhat heavier at approximately 8.55 pounds per gallon).
- A 55-gallon tank of water weighs roughly 458 pounds.
- Factor in the weight of the glass tank itself (around 75-- 90 pounds), plus substrate, rocks, and devices, and that 55-gallon setup can quickly weigh over 600 pounds. Always make sure floorings and furnishings can support this weight!
3. Are United States gallons and Imperial gallons the same?
No. An US gallon equals 231 cubic inches, whereas an Imperial gallon (used in the UK and some Commonwealth countries) equates to roughly 277.4 cubic inches. Online aquarium calculators normally default to United States gallons, so worldwide enthusiasts need to confirm their calculator's unit settings.
